Kyrie Irving Files Police Report Against ‘Miss Hawaii’

No. 1 Draft pick Kyrie Irving is already experiencing some of the weird side effects of NBA fame, it appears. Via 19 Action News: “The Cleveland Cavaliers number one draft pick, Kyrie Irving filed a police report saying he was being threatened by a woman he met through Twitter. The woman is identified as Jessica Jackson also known as Miss Hawaii. According to the West Orange Police report, Irving says he met Jackson once in person in front of the Ritz Carlton in Charleston, North Carolina for two minutes. The two had a short conversation and then went their separate ways. Irving says Jackson then posted some videos on YouTube blasting him and allegedly threatened to stab him via his Twitter account. Irving’s attorney also filed a harassment complaint and there was a hearing in West Orange Municipal Court on June 28th for a restraining order against Jackson. Both Irving and Jackson appeared in court on June 28th, and the judge ordered Jackson not to contact Irving again. Jackson allegedly did contact him again, and Irving’s attorney contacted the court. A similar report was filed by Irving in Coral Gables, Florida.”
